Different Types of Acne
Acne is very common among many individuals. It is a skin disease that has to do with oil glands. Many people of different ages suffer from this skin disorder every day. There are different types of acne that people can get. The most common type of acne is

There are different types of acne that may need different kinds of acne cream to cure them.
called acne vulgaris. It is known to be a chronic inflammatory type of acne that has over active oil glands. The hair follicles become filled with oil that cannot escape and then this leads to bacteria on the skin. This type of acne starts at an early age and effects mainly the face and other parts of the body with blackheads, pimples and cysts.
Acne cosmetica is another type of acne that is caused from using excessive makeup on the skin. Some ingredients in make up such as lanolin and other greasy ingredients can cause this type of acne to occur. It starts out as small bumps and normally is not a severe type of acne. This acne effects young and older women who wear heavy makeup. If this type of acne occurs you will need to stop wearing your makeup or switch what you are using.
Another type of acne is called acne excoriee. This normally occurs in young girls and starts out as maybe one pimple that when scratched excessively leads to scarring on the skin. This sometimes is known to happen because of a nervous situation. It starts out small but can worsen if it is scratched or picked at a lot. One more type of acne is called cystic acne. It is a severe type of acne that happens when a pimple breaks open under the skin and not on top of the skin. This acne can cause pain and swelling as the body fights the infection. It can start on the back, neck, arms, and shoulders. This acne is easy to leave scarring if not carefully attended to.
One more type of acne is called occupational acne. This acne effects people who work at a job that involves oil and grease. It can cause blackheads to form in the skin that is sometimes hard to get rid of. There are many types of acne that occur in people of all ages. You should always find a safe treatment for your type of acne to keep it under control.
How Diet Effects Your Acne
Do you think the old saying “you are what you eat” is true? Well the fact is that when it comes to acne the food you eat does not cause acne per se but it can cause internal reactions that do cause acne. Your diet can also play a part in

What you eat can effect your acne breakouts. Creams and treatments without proper diet could be a waste.
how severe your case of acne is and how soon it will clear up. It is thought that acne may also be an allergic reaction to certain foods or groups of food. The theory is that the body is trying to rid itself of toxins caused by an allergic reaction to the food. When your body starts to push the toxin from your body it presents itself externally with inflammation and acne papules.
Research shows that high glycemic foods can cause acne because these types of food cause the body to produce higher levels of insulin. This is especially true in males and especially teenage males that are going through major natural hormonal changes. Dermatologists recommend that you avoid foods in this group especially during times in your life where your body is going through major hormone changes. These periods include puberty, pregnancy and menopause. The foods in this group include many nuts, soft drinks with high amounts of sugar and carbonated water and most dairy products. You do not have to abstain from these foods but the intake of them should be limited.
On the other hand, there are foods that can help the body naturally rid itself of toxins and therefore decrease the effects and severity of acne. This group includes fresh fruit and vegetables, any food with whole grains and drink plenty of water and vegetable juices. The root cause of all acne is internal imbalances. The more you can do to decrease internal imbalances the less severe your acne will be. Other things that cause internal troubles that can lead to acne include stress, certain medications, disease and any other factors that change what is happening inside your body. The more you can do to lessen these factors the less you will suffer from acne. Take as much stress out of your life as possible do not take unnecessary medications and keep yourself as healthy as possible. If you do suffer from acne, consult a dermatologist for more treatment options.

Acne Myths Part 1
Acne is a disorder that can affect any person of any age and this has caused a large number of myths to be
there are some myths about acne that many people believe
associated with the disorder. This article will cover some of the most common myths about acne and then give the factual answer.
The first myth is that acne does not need treatment because it will clear up on its’ own. While it is true that over time acne will clear up it should still be treated. Treating acne will shorten the time it takes for it to go away and it will lessen the chance of it reappearing. Treatment will also lessen any permanent damage to the skin such as scarring. The second myth is that dirty skin causes acne. Actually dirty skin does not cause acne. Scrubbing your skin too much or too hard is not recommended since it can worsen the condition. When you clean the areas of your body that are affected by acne, you should wash it gently and dab it dry. You should do this two to three times a day.
Another myth is that stress causes acne. The truth of the matter is that there is no evidence that stress directly causes acne. However, stress can cause chemical reactions in the body that can make acne worse. The next myth is that food causes acne. The truth is the same as stress that food has not been proven to be a direct cause of acne but certain foods can worsen or lessen the severity and duration of acne. Another misconception is that exposure to the sun can dry the skin therefore helping acne. The fact is that while there is proof positive that long-term exposure to the sun is harmful to the skin there is no proof that it cures or even lessens acne.
The biggest myth of all is that only teenagers suffer from acne. The truth is that anyone at any age can have acne. Changes in hormones caused by puberty, menopause, pregnancy and certain medications can all lead to acne in anyone. The worse myth is that you can get rid of acne by squeezing pimples. The truth is that squeezing and picking at pimples is a sure way to cause permanent scarring. Lastly, it is believed that make-up will not affect acne one way or the other. The truth is that almost all make-up will cause an adverse reaction to acne. There are cosmetics available that can be used with acne.
